Framed Print of Pattern 1827 Rifle Regiment Sword, 1915 circa (metal)
NAM5926278 Pattern 1827 Rifle Regiment Sword, 1915 circa (metal) by English School, (20th century); National Army Museum, London; (add.info.: Pattern 1827 Rifle Regiment Sword, 1915 circa.
Manufactured by Hawksworth of Sheffield, this sword was issued to Second Lieutenant William Francis Eve who was commissioned in September 1915 in the 2/6th (City of London) Battalion (Rifles), The London Regiment. He had earlier served in the ranks with 1/16th (County of London) Battalion (Queen's Westminster Rifles), The London Regiment.); National Army Museum, London, UK.
